Homerton Station takes commuter convenience seriously with a range of well-thought-out amenities. Although there's no waiting room or seating area, step-free access spans the entire station, ensuring inclusivity for everyone. Ticket buyers will find the process smooth, with machines available and opening hours stretching from early morning to the evening on weekdays, slightly reduced over the weekend. For those needing to collect tickets purchased online, the accessible machines make it an easy task. While there's no provision for smartcard issuance or validation, the induction loop and ramp for train access are thoughtful inclusions for those needing additional assistance.
Security is well handled at Homerton station with CCTV cameras in place. For assistance, there's a help point available, and customer support can be reached at 0845 601 4867 for any immediate concerns. Although luggage storage isn't available, keep in mind the resourceful staff are always ready to assist. Navigating to or from Homerton station offers various travel links to consider. Rail replacement services provide eastbound access to Stratford from Bus Stop L and westbound connectivity to Camden Road through Bus Stop M. For those seeking taxis, a convenient minicab office is just across the street from the station. Southease station emphasizes functionality over opulence. While you won't find a bustling ticket office here, the station offers ticket machines to facilitate the collection of online-purchased tickets. These machines cater to passengers with disabilities, offering the convenience of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. Though the station doesn't have ticket barriers, travelers can utilize smartcard validators for ease of travel.
For assistance, the station is equipped with help points and departure screens to make your journey as smooth as possible. Be mindful that while on-duty help is limited, the presence of CCTV ensures a level of safety. It's worth noting that there are no waiting rooms, accessible toilets, or refreshment facilities available at Southease, so planning ahead is advised.
Southease station has made strides toward accessibility with step-free access available through short, steep ramps. While staff assistance is not typically available, help can be arranged in advance via Southern Railway's Assisted Travel service.
